52.70178349, 5.277600288Located 10 minutes' walk from the center of Enkhuizen, Hotel De Koepoort offers accommodation with 24-hour reception, concierge service and newspaper service. Hotel De Koepoort comprises of 25 rooms.
Location
A stroll of 15 minutes will take guests to De Westerpoort of Koepoort uit 1654. The venue is set in the center of Enkhuizen. The property is just a 10-minute walk from Enkhuizen train station, offering a direct train link to Amsterdam-Schiphol airport. A boat dock is located on the doorstep.
